Owin中间件在服务器上生成404我有一个owin中间件可以在我的开发机器(win7)上的IIS7上运行。但是当部署到2008服务器时,页面返回404我像这样连接中间件app.Map("/templates",subApp=>subApp.Use());可以在此处找到使用中间件的代码https://github.com/AndersMalmgren/Knockout.Bootstrap.Demo此站点作为IIS上的默认网站在虚拟应用程序托管下编辑:我是否需要添加其他任何角色比默认的?IIS使用的StaticFile处理程序当然是错误的,为什么会这样?模块IISWebCoreNotificationMapRequestHandlerHandlerStaticFileErrorCode0x80070002RequestedURLhttp://localhost:80/knockout.bootstrap.demo/templates?root=sharedPhysicalPathC:inetpubknockout.bootstrap.demotemplatesLogonMethodAnonymousLogonUserOWINAnonymousSomecommonIIS集成管道中无法正常工作的原因。检查项目中是否安装了Microsoft.Owin.Host.SystemWebnuget包,安装到应用程序的bin文件夹中。您的应用程序池是否处于v4.0集成模式(很可能是这样?)这篇文章可以提供帮助。我相信这个问题与你的相似。以上就是C#学习教程:Owin中间件在服务器上生成404分享所有内容。如果对你有用,需要进一步了解C#学习教程,希望大家多多关注。本文收集自网络,不代表立场。如涉及侵权,请点击右侧联系管理员删除。如需转载请注明出处:
